BorgBackup: BorgBackup is an open source, deduplicating backup program that offers compressed and encrypted backups. It handles large filesystems efficiently and verifies data integrity to prevent silent corruption. Useful for individuals and enterprises needing reliable, secure backups.

SystemTap: SystemTap is an open source scripting language and tool for dynamically tracing Linux systems. It provides information about a running Linux system to help diagnose performance or functional problems.

Key Features Comparison

BorgBackup
BorgBackup Features
  • Deduplication to save space
  • Compression to reduce size of backups
  • Client/server mode for centralized backups
  • Encryption for security
  • Supports multiple backup repositories
  • Integrity checking to prevent silent data corruption
  • Pruning of old backups
  • Mountable backups for easy restores
SystemTap
SystemTap Features
  • Dynamic instrumentation of running Linux kernel
  • Provides visibility into running kernel and user processes
  • Scripting language for creating probes
  • Built-in suite of useful scripts and tapsets
  • CLI and GUI for running scripts

Pros & Cons Analysis

BorgBackup
BorgBackup

Pros

  • Space efficient with deduplication
  • Secure encryption
  • Reliable corruption detection
  • Easy to manage centralized backups
  • Open source with community support

Cons

  • Can have high RAM requirements
  • No built-in web UI
  • Limited Windows support
  • Steep learning curve
SystemTap
SystemTap

Pros

  • Powerful diagnostics and troubleshooting
  • No need to recompile or reboot kernel
  • Tapsets provide reusable instrumentation
  • Scripting allows custom probes
  • CLI and GUI interfaces

Cons

  • Requires debug symbols for kernel modules
  • Scripting language has learning curve
  • Overhead from instrumentation
  • Not all kernel versions supported
